Reusing photovoltaic panels has some significant benefits. For beginners, it helps reduce the quantity of waste that is being sent out to land fills or incinerators. Not only does this advantage the environment by minimizing pollution, yet it can likewise conserve cash in disposal fees as well as useful sources such as steels or glass. Furthermore, recycling photovoltaic panels enables products that were as soon as thought about unusable to be repurposed into new products. Recycled products can additionally be utilized to create less costly variations of new solar panels, making them a lot more easily accessible for people who may not have actually had the ability to manage them before.

The disadvantage of recycling solar panels is that there is frequently an absence of facilities in position for appropriately dealing with old ones. Sometimes, this means that harmful products are released into the environment throughout manufacturing or disassembly processes which could trigger health threats for those living close by. Additionally, recyclers may not always be able to recover all elements from dismantled panels due to their age or condition which might cause additional ecological worries as a result of inappropriate disposal methods.

2. Obstacles Of Recycling Solar Panels



It is widely approved that reusing photovoltaic panels has numerous ecological advantages, nevertheless, it is likewise true that the process isn't without its obstacles. Yet exactly what are these challenges? Let's check out further.



One of the biggest concerns with reusing photovoltaic panels is the intricacy of the task itself. It can be difficult to break down the various elements, such as glass and metal, to be reused independently. In addition, solar panel makers frequently have a mix of materials used in their products that makes arranging them much more complex. Additionally, there are safety and health dangers entailed with managing busted glass or inhaling fumes from thawing parts.

Another vital difficulty associated with recycling photovoltaic panels is cost. Numerous countries do not have sufficient framework or sources to adequately recycle these items which brings about greater expenses for services trying to do so. Additionally, as a result of the customized nature of reusing photovoltaic panels, this can develop a financial worry on business attempting to remain certified with laws. Ultimately, these expenses could be passed down to customers making it hard for them to manage renewable energy resources.
